Composed of austenitic chromium-nickel stainless steel with molybdenum, it delivers enhanced resistance to pitting and crevice corrosion, particularly in chloride-laden environments. This superior material integrity makes it a prime choice for marine hardware, chemical processing equipment, and pharmaceutical manufacturing components where longevity and hygiene are paramount.

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ard carbon steel cutting tools, leading to contamination and reduced corrosion resistance. | Utilize dedicated stainless steel cutting tools (e.g., specific blades, plasma cutters) and ensure they are clean and free from carbon steel residue. |
| Improper handling causing scratches or dents, compromising surface integrity. | Handle the sheet with care, using protective gloves and avoiding dropping or dragging it across rough surfaces. Employ protective films if necessary during intermediate fabrication steps. |
